| Description: | |||||||||||
| Parchment : 2 sheets 40cm x 26cm. This appears to be a typed copy of a document from the Court of the Manor of Halmote. | |||||||||||
| Summary of contents: | |||||||||||
| PARTIES
William Brear of Ovenden, Halifax, Yorkshire. Brewer. Thomas Boyd Chambers of Hebden Bridge, Yorkshire. Gentleman. John Henry Murgatroyd of Halifax, Yorkshire. Silk Spinner. Frederick Robson of Coundon, Yorkshire. Builder. John Gargett of Coundon, Yorkshire. Builder. SUBJECT The document appears to be a manorial court document (but I haven't seen one quite like it before), and concerns property at Nos 7, 9 and 10 Victoria Lane, Coundon. Frederick Robson and John Gargett have mortgaged the property for £450 to the Halifax Building Society, of which William Brear, Thomas Chambers and John Murgatroyd are Trustees. As a result, Robson and Gargett are surrendering the property to the manor and the Trustees are being admitted, A note added in 1920 on the cover indicates that the mortgage has been paid off, but this time it refer to the Manor of Bondgate in Auckland. | |||||||||||
